Think about how well the Chiefs did drafting Tyreek Hill:
Invested - 5th round draft pick in 2016
Return - 6 x Pro Bowler
3 x 1st team All-Pro
1 x 2nd team All-Pro
Super Bowl champions and AFC champions
1st round pick, 2nd round pick, 2 x 4th round picks, 6th round pick
Avoid paying him the cap busting contract Miami just gave him, 4 years, $120 million with $72.2 million guaranteed.
Miami is taking a huge risk here. They're giving up a ton for a speed receiver getting a ton of guaranteed money, what if he gets lazy and loses a step or becomes injury prone? What if you throw all of that money at a guy with a domestic assault conviction and child abuse investigation on his rap sheet and add the party life in Miami, what could possibly go wrong?
Chiefs already got a ton of value from a 5th round pick and they get a huge haul of picks and don't have to pay top dollar to a guy with known character issues, huge win for the Chiefs.
